Every parent in Asansol knows the routine: the school reopens after a break, and within a week, your child is back home with a cough, cold, or fever. Recurring seasonal illness in children is one of the most common parenting concerns β and it's precisely this pattern that has more families exploring homeopathy for children immunity in Asansol as a gentle, complementary option alongside their regular pediatric care.
This article explains how homeopathy approaches immunity-building in children, what parents can realistically expect, and the precautions worth keeping in mind. Because children require especially careful, individualized attention, we strongly recommend that parents consult a certified homeopathic doctor in Asansol β and keep their pediatrician informed β before starting any new treatment for their child.
Frequent colds, coughs, and minor infections are extremely common in childhood, particularly among children who have recently started school or daycare. Several factors typically contribute:
Developing immune systems that are still building resistance to common pathogens
Increased exposure to germs in classrooms and playgrounds
Seasonal changes, particularly Asansol's shifts between humid summers and cooler winters
Dust and air quality, especially in industrial areas of the region
Nutritional gaps or irregular sleep patterns affecting overall resilience
While occasional illness is a normal part of a child's developing immune system, parents understandably want to know if there's a gentler way to support their child through this phase β which is often where homeopathy enters the conversation.
Homeopathy doesn't treat "low immunity" as a single fixed diagnosis. Instead, a homeopathic doctor evaluates the child's overall health pattern β frequency and type of illnesses, appetite, sleep, temperament, and growth history β before considering an individualized remedy category suited to that specific child.
The underlying idea is that supporting the body's natural resilience, rather than only treating each infection as it appears, may help reduce how often a child falls ill over time. Homeopathy is commonly explored as a supportive approach for children who seem to catch every seasonal bug that goes around, particularly when parents are looking for a side-effect-free treatment path that's gentle enough for young bodies.
It's important to set realistic expectations: homeopathy does not claim to "immunity-proof" a child or replace essential vaccinations and pediatric check-ups. Many parents consider homeopathy for children's immunity specifically as a complementary layer of support, used alongside β never instead of β standard pediatric care.
Did You Know? A child's immune system continues developing well into the early school years, which is one reason frequent minor illnesses during this stage are considered a normal part of growing up rather than necessarily a sign of a deeper problem.

Parents new to this approach often want to know what to expect:
Detailed developmental and health history: Expect questions about your child's birth history, growth pattern, eating habits, sleep routine, and temperament β not just the current illness.
Observation of behavioral traits: Homeopathy considers a child's personality and reactions as part of the overall case, since these can guide remedy selection.
Gentle, individualized remedy category: Based on the case, the doctor may suggest a constitutional remedy category appropriate for the child's specific pattern.
Regular monitoring: Since children grow and change quickly, homeopathic doctors typically schedule follow-ups to adjust the approach as needed.
Whatever treatment approach a family chooses, certain everyday habits are widely recommended to support a child's overall resilience:
Encourage a balanced diet with seasonal fruits, vegetables, and adequate protein.
Prioritize consistent sleep, since irregular sleep patterns can affect a child's overall health.
Limit excessive processed food and sugar, which may impact energy and digestion.
Support outdoor playtime, which contributes to overall physical development.
Maintain hygiene routines like regular handwashing, especially during school terms.
While occasional minor illness is normal, parents should seek prompt medical attention if:
A child has a high or persistent fever
Symptoms include breathing difficulty or unusual lethargy
Illnesses are recurring at an unusually frequent or severe rate
There are signs of a developmental or growth-related concern
A child shows an allergic reaction that seems to be worsening
For non-urgent, recurring minor illness patterns, a homeopathic consultation can be a reasonable next step to explore β always alongside guidance from your regular pediatrician.

1. Can homeopathy completely prevent my child from falling sick? No, homeopathy should never be presented as a guaranteed way to prevent illness. It's commonly explored as a supportive approach that may help build overall resilience over time, alongside good nutrition, hygiene, and regular pediatric care.
2. Is homeopathy safe for infants and toddlers? Homeopathic remedies are generally considered gentle, but every child's case is different, especially at very young ages. Always consult a qualified homeopathic doctor with pediatric experience, and keep your child's pediatrician informed.
3. Can homeopathy replace my child's vaccination schedule? No. Vaccinations follow an evidence-based medical schedule set by pediatric guidelines and should never be skipped or delayed in favor of complementary treatments. Homeopathy, if used, should be considered a supportive addition alongside β not a replacement for β standard immunization.
4. How long does it take to see a difference in a child's frequency of illness? This varies by child and case. Some parents report gradual changes over a few months of consistent, individualized care, while others may need a longer observation period.
5. What should I look for in a homeopathic doctor for my child? Look for a practitioner with a thorough, patient approach to case-taking, ideally with experience treating children specifically, and who is transparent about working alongside your pediatrician.
